The Bramblekit component library versions on a strict calendar scheme; never pin to `latest`. Each published bundle carries provenance metadata generated by the Ashgate signer at release time. Plugins must verify the signature before loading any bundle outside the sanctioned registry mirror. Mismatched provenance means the bundle was rebuilt out of band — reject it. Every verified bundle embeds its provenance token, shown below.

trace token, yahof-yadup: htk21_3e52fc440779ed8614351

Subject: Key rotation — crondrift service

For future maintainers: while investigating the scheduler drift on the Tallowmere batch hosts, we found the crondrift probe still using a credential from the original deployment. It was rotated today as part of cleanup. If drift alerts go quiet after a deploy, check this first — the probe fails silently on auth errors, which is exactly what masked the drift for three weeks. The probe config lives in the standard env file. The replacement key for the internal crondrift gateway follows.

API key for fahop-kahog: qvz23-FPNGbaKBTQUvhqADhGBdFuu

## Approvals: Orders Soft Delete

Soft deletes on `orders` set `deleted_at`; hard deletes are blocked by a DB trigger. Restores require a ticket and audit-log entry. Trigger changes need two approvals plus a security review. Final sign-off authority for any soft-delete policy change rests with the person named below.

signatory, yahog-badug: Quenix Ulaael